Waterman Taperite Citation fountain pen, 14k F nib, very good condition. The Citation was introduced in 1946, it came with gold or steel nibs, the colour of the clutch ring, gold or silver, referenced which nib. The steel nibs were quite industrial and awful writers and mostly replaced with the gold option. This pen came to me with a broken steel nib which I replaced with a resized Parker 14k flexy nib.
